Background

Ocius Technology is an Australian maritime robotics company focused on uncrewed surface vessels for defense, security, and ocean-monitoring missions.

Its work sits in the maritime autonomy segment, where endurance, low signatures, and remote tasking are central requirements.

The company is best known for the Bluebottle USV line: wave-, wind-, and solar-powered autonomous surface craft designed for long-duration operation at sea.

Bluebottle platforms are associated with persistent surveillance, communications relay, hydrographic, environmental, and maritime-domain-awareness roles, especially in wide-area littoral and offshore settings.

Competitive position

Ocius competes in a maritime autonomy field that includes Saildrone, Ocean Aero, MARTAC, and L3Harris. Its edge is endurance-oriented design: Bluebottle emphasizes renewable energy, persistence, and low-logistics operation rather than high-speed intercept or large-payload missions.

That makes the company well positioned for surveillance, sensing, and communications tasks across large maritime areas. Its weakness is scale and payload breadth compared with larger defense primes and better-capitalized USV developers, which can bundle autonomy, sensors, weapons integration, and global support into broader naval programs.
